Transaction 57c094a805e5c7c7be34f5f240cfc34b61c75384c13e95a4be152efb1e8dee16
1 Input
1 Output
-
57c094a805e5c7c7be34f5f240cfc34b61c75384c13e95a4be152efb1e8dee16:0
- value
- 492637
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ad4e3f8872c48701ef70e1ed854e2de331e04fb
- address
- bc1qtt2w87y893y8q8hhpc0ds48zmce3up8mxeq95l